I made the fox hand-puppet for the Eurofurence 18 Pawpet-show. The mouth is played with the puppeteers hand. Eyelids and ears are moveable and can be controlled via bowden cables. The head is made with foam and plastic-mesh. Teeth and nose are hand-sculpted with plaast (a polycaprolactone - biodegradable polyester with a low melting point of around 63°C).The eyes have LEDs in them that, but we did not need those for the show - so I did not install the batteries and switches. The bodys are made of foam and hollow.The puppets can be played thru the back of the neck or the body. The arms and legs are build with flexible joints. The hands have a bendable steel wire in them.They are connected to aluminium rods. There is a metal disc attached to one finger in each hand that can be used to attach props with magnets.
